Using Composio Connect MCP

1. Get your MCP URL and API Key

Go to dashboard.composio.dev and copy your Connect MCP URL and API key.

Copy MCP URL and API key from Composio dashboard

2. Open the Hermes config file

bash
nano ~/.hermes/config.yaml

3. Add the Composio Connect MCP server

bash
mcp_servers:
  composio:
    url: "https://connect.composio.dev/mcp"
    headers:
      x-consumer-api-key: "YOUR_COMPOSIO_API_KEY"
    connect_timeout: 60
    timeout: 180

Save with Ctrl + O, Enter, then exit with Ctrl + X.

4. Restart your Hermes agent

Once restarted, ask your agent to connect to Read AI or request any Read AI-related task. It will prompt you to authenticate and authorize access.

5. Done!

TOOLS

Supported Tools

Every Read AI MCP action and event your agent gets out of the box.

Create meeting agent

Send a Read AI meeting agent (bot) to a video conferencing meeting on behalf of the authenticated user.

Get meeting by

Retrieve a single Read AI meeting (owned by or shared with the authenticated user) by its ULID identifier, with optional expansion of rich meeting content.

List meetings

List Read AI meetings for the authenticated user with optional start-time filters and cursor-based pagination.

Share meeting report

Share a Read AI meeting report with an email address on behalf of the authenticated user.
